技术2023年10月24日

如何构建一个既简洁又功能强大的现代化博客系统

张小名

张小名

资深设计师 / 开发者
8 分钟阅读1,240 次阅读

在数字信息爆炸的今天,简洁的设计不仅仅是为了美观,更是为了让读者的注意力重新回到“内容”本身。一个好的博客系统应该在提供必要功能的同时,尽量减少视觉干扰。

1. 设计哲学的转变

过去我们追求华丽的动画和复杂的装饰,但现在的趋势是“少即是多”。现代化博客采用大留白、清晰的排版和直观的导航,让读者在进入页面的第一秒就知道重点在哪里。

现代化内容工作台示意图

2. 技术栈的选择

选择合适的技术栈是成功的关键。例如,使用 Nuxt 这样的 SSR / SSG 框架可以天然提升首屏可见性与可抓取性,而设计层使用现代 CSS 变量体系和精简组件结构,则更方便后期内容长期迭代。

2.1 前端渲染优化

通过静态生成、按路由预渲染和页面级 meta 管理,我们可以确保博客的加载速度极快,这对 SEO 和用户体验都至关重要。对内容站点来说,搜索引擎抓取体验和首屏内容完整度,是框架选择的关键指标。

3. 交互设计的细节

细节决定成败。比如阅读进度条、目录高亮、标签侧栏、卡片级 hover 节奏,这些都能显著提升阅读沉浸感。真正成熟的前台站点,不是组件越多越好,而是每一处信息密度都恰到好处。